Jmeter连接mysql数据库:数据库需要通过跳板机用秘钥方式登录

背景:网上有很多资料都是Jmeter连接跳板机登录的mysql数据库,但是这些数据库都是通过用户名和密码登录的,如果是通过私钥的方式登陆的就没有找到资料,这里主要是针对这种情况
PS:如果只是通过用户名和密码登陆的可以参考这篇文章:
https://blog.csdn.net/u013927540/article/details/76172019

主要区别在于putty的连接上,以下是说明。
1.首先在Session中添加跳板机的地址和端口号,记得save,后面就可以直接用了;
不清楚跳板机信息的可以查看使用xshell链接的信息
Jmeter连接mysql数据库:数据库需要通过跳板机用秘钥方式登录_第1张图片
2.然后在Connection-DDH-Auth中加载对应的ppk文件,ppk文件的生成文章挺多的这里就不多说了,可参考以下文章(ppk文件是一种比较常见也比较安全的密码文件,并不是只有数据库登陆才会用到的)
https://www.jianshu.com/p/1e6dd52bdf82

Jmeter连接mysql数据库:数据库需要通过跳板机用秘钥方式登录_第2张图片
点击open,如果点击无效,去之前的Session界面load一下,就会打开输入账号密码的界面
由于我之前用navicat登陆过,所以用这个来描述用户名和密码(主要是我自己弄不清用哪个用户名和密码,可以理解的就不用了看我废话了)用的是SSH中的用户名和密码短语,密码是不显示的那种,所以输完按回车就可以了Jmeter连接mysql数据库:数据库需要通过跳板机用秘钥方式登录_第3张图片

这样就说明成功了(密码可以复制哦)Jmeter连接mysql数据库:数据库需要通过跳板机用秘钥方式登录_第4张图片

3.后面就是Jmeter的配置了,可以参考上面发的第一个链接的内容

你可能感兴趣的:(Jmeter)